Iguaçu falls lies on the border of which two countries?
joja [24]

Answer:

Argentina and Brazil

Explanation:

The Iguacu river rises near the heart of the city of Curitiba. For most of it's course, the river flows through Brazil , however, most of the falls are on the Argentine side. below its confluence with the San Antonio River, the Iguacu river forms the boundary between Argentina and Brazil .
